For developers, Chrome extensions enhance productivity and streamline workflows. They offer tools for debugging, code editing, and performance analysis.
Chrome extensions are indispensable for developers aiming to improve efficiency and productivity. These tools integrate seamlessly with the browser, providing essential features such as debugging, code editing, and performance analysis. Extensions like Web Developer, React Developer Tools, and Lighthouse are popular choices.
Web Developer offers a range of tools for web development, while React Developer Tools aids in inspecting React component hierarchies. Lighthouse helps in auditing web pages for performance, accessibility, and SEO. Using these extensions, developers can save time and enhance their workflow, making them crucial tools in modern web development.

Credit: www.keycdn.com
Code Editing
Code editing is essential for developers. Chrome extensions can enhance your coding experience. Extensions offer features like code formatting and syntax highlighting. These tools make your code clean and easy to read.
Best Extensions For Code Formatting
Formatting code can be tedious. Thankfully, some extensions do this automatically.
- Prettier: This tool formats your code consistently. It supports many languages.
- Beautify: Beautify makes your code readable. It also supports HTML, CSS, and JavaScript.
- Code Formatter: This extension formats your code with one click. It supports various file types.
Syntax Highlighting Tools
Syntax highlighting improves code readability. It also helps identify errors quickly.
- Highlight.js: This tool highlights syntax in over 180 languages.
- Prism.js: Prism.js is lightweight and customizable. It supports many programming languages.
- CodeMirror: This extension provides real-time syntax highlighting. It is highly customizable.
Debugging Tools
Debugging is a critical part of development. It helps catch errors and streamline code. Chrome extensions offer powerful debugging tools. These tools simplify error detection and fixing.
Popular Debugging Extensions
Several Chrome extensions are popular among developers. They provide essential features for efficient debugging.
- React Developer Tools: This extension helps debug React applications. It offers a React component tree.
- Redux DevTools: Perfect for apps using Redux. It allows tracking state changes.
- Vue.js devtools: A must-have for Vue developers. It offers a Vue component tree.
- Angular DevTools: Ideal for Angular applications. It displays the component tree and state.
Real-time Error Detection
Real-time error detection is crucial. It ensures you catch issues as you code. Several Chrome extensions provide this feature.
- Lighthouse: This tool audits your web pages. It provides instant feedback on performance and accessibility.
- Web Vitals: Measures essential metrics like load time. It helps improve user experience.
- JavaScript Errors Notifier: This extension alerts you to JavaScript errors. It helps fix issues quickly.
- LiveReload: Automatically refreshes the browser. It ensures you see changes instantly.
Version Control
Version control is essential for developers. It helps manage code changes. Chrome extensions make it easier to handle version control tasks. Developers can integrate with Git and manage repositories efficiently.
Git Integration Extensions
Git integration extensions are powerful tools. They help manage your code right from the browser. Here are some top extensions:
- Octotree – This extension adds a file tree to GitHub.
- GitHub Hovercard – View user details and repositories without leaving the page.
- Git Master – Navigate GitHub repositories easily.
Managing Repositories Efficiently
Managing repositories can be challenging. These extensions simplify the process:
Extension | Description |
---|---|
GitPod | Launch a ready-to-code dev environment from GitHub. |
Sourcegraph | Search and navigate code in GitHub repositories. |
Refined GitHub | Add useful features to GitHub for better productivity. |
These tools enhance your development workflow. They make version control simpler and more effective. Explore these extensions to boost your productivity.
Performance Analysis
For developers, maintaining a website’s speed and efficiency is critical. Performance Analysis helps identify issues that slow down your website. Chrome extensions offer valuable tools for this purpose. Let’s explore some key extensions under two main categories.
Page Load Time Analyzers
Page load time is crucial for user satisfaction. Long load times can lead to higher bounce rates. Here are some Chrome extensions to help analyze page load times:
- PageSpeed Insights: This extension provides detailed reports on your page’s performance. It offers suggestions to improve load times.
- Lighthouse: A comprehensive tool by Google. It audits performance, accessibility, and SEO. The extension generates a report with actionable insights.
- Web Vitals: Focuses on core web vitals like LCP, FID, and CLS. It helps in monitoring essential performance metrics.
Resource Optimization Tools
Optimizing resources ensures faster load times and a better user experience. These Chrome extensions are great for resource optimization:
- Perfmap: Visualizes resource loading times on your webpage. It highlights slow-loading resources, helping you identify bottlenecks.
- HTTP/2 and SPDY indicator: Shows which resources are loaded via HTTP/2 or SPDY. It helps optimize protocol usage for better performance.
- Unused CSS: Identifies unused CSS rules. It helps in cleaning up your CSS files, reducing load times.
Using these Chrome extensions can significantly improve your website’s performance. They offer valuable insights and actionable suggestions. Keep your site fast and efficient with these tools.
Design Assistance
Design is a crucial part of web development. Chrome extensions provide valuable tools for developers. These tools assist in creating visually appealing and functional designs.
Color Picker Extensions
Choosing the right color scheme is essential. Color picker extensions make this task easier. They allow developers to quickly grab colors from any web page.
- ColorZilla: This extension offers an eyedropper tool. Users can pick colors from any site. It also includes a gradient generator and other features.
- Eye Dropper: A simple tool for picking colors. It saves the color history for future reference.
- ColorPick Eyedropper: This tool allows users to zoom in and choose exact colors. It is easy to use and very precise.
Css Editing Tools
Editing CSS on the fly is essential. CSS editing tools provide this capability. They help developers experiment with styles without changing the actual code.
- Stylebot: This extension lets users modify CSS directly in the browser. It provides a user-friendly interface for editing styles.
- Web Developer: A comprehensive toolset for developers. It includes CSS editing, form manipulation, and more.
- CSSViewer: This tool shows CSS properties of any element. It is great for quick inspections and adjustments.

Credit: wedevs.com
Collaboration
Collaboration is essential for developers. Working together ensures projects progress smoothly. Chrome extensions can enhance this collaboration. Developers can communicate and share code easily. These tools streamline teamwork and improve productivity.
Extensions For Team Communication
Effective communication is key for development teams. Here are some Chrome extensions that help:
- Slack: Integrates messaging, file sharing, and notifications.
- Microsoft Teams: Offers chat, video meetings, and file storage.
- Discord: Allows voice, video, and text communication.
Real-time Code Sharing
Sharing code in real-time helps teams collaborate faster. These extensions make it easy:
- CodeShare: Share your code with a simple link.
- Live Share: Collaborate directly within Visual Studio Code.
- GitHub Gist: Create and share gists quickly.
Extension | Key Feature |
---|---|
CodeShare | Real-time code sharing with a link |
Live Share | Collaborate within Visual Studio Code |
GitHub Gist | Quickly create and share gists |
Security Enhancements
Security enhancements are crucial for developers working on the web. Chrome extensions offer tools that boost security, ensuring safer coding environments. Below, we explore key extensions that enhance security for developers.
Extensions For Secure Development
Several Chrome extensions focus on maintaining a secure development environment. These tools help developers spot vulnerabilities and secure their code.
- HTTPS Everywhere: Forces websites to use HTTPS, ensuring secure connections.
- Web Developer: Offers a range of tools to inspect and debug HTML, CSS, and JavaScript.
- Security Headers: Checks website headers for security best practices.
Data Privacy Tools
Data privacy is essential for developers who handle sensitive user information. These Chrome extensions focus on protecting data privacy.
- Privacy Badger: Blocks trackers to keep user data private.
- uBlock Origin: Prevents unwanted scripts and ads from loading.
- Ghostery: Displays and blocks tracking scripts on websites.
Extension | Purpose |
---|---|
HTTPS Everywhere | Forces secure connections |
Web Developer | Inspects and debugs code |
Security Headers | Checks security headers |
Privacy Badger | Blocks trackers |
uBlock Origin | Prevents unwanted scripts |
Ghostery | Blocks tracking scripts |

Credit: blog.elmah.io
Automation
Automation can significantly boost productivity for developers. By leveraging Chrome extensions, repetitive tasks can be minimized. This allows developers to focus on more complex challenges.
Task Automation Extensions
Task automation extensions simplify daily routines. These tools help developers automate mundane tasks efficiently.
- Zapier: Connects different apps and automates workflows.
- IFTTT: Stands for “If This Then That.” Creates simple conditional statements.
- Auto Text Expander: Automatically expands short text snippets into longer text.
Streamlining Repetitive Processes
Streamlining repetitive processes saves time. Extensions in this category focus on minimizing manual interventions.
Extension | Description |
---|---|
Checkbot | Checks websites for SEO, speed, and security issues. |
Tab Wrangler | Automatically closes inactive tabs to reduce clutter. |
Clipboard History Pro | Manages clipboard history for easy pasting of repetitive text. |
These tools can transform your workflow. They allow you to focus on creative coding tasks. Automation via Chrome extensions is a game-changer for developers.
Frequently Asked Questions
What Are Chrome Extensions For Developers?
Chrome extensions for developers are tools that enhance coding productivity. They offer features like debugging, code formatting, and version control. These tools streamline your development workflow.
Which Chrome Extensions Improve Coding Productivity?
Extensions like Visual Studio Code, GitHub, and Web Developer improve coding productivity. They offer functionalities such as code editing, version control, and debugging.
How Do Chrome Extensions Help In Debugging?
Chrome extensions like Chrome DevTools and Debugger for Chrome help in debugging. They provide real-time error tracking and advanced debugging features.
Can Chrome Extensions Enhance Web Development?
Yes, extensions like Web Developer, React Developer Tools, and Lighthouse enhance web development. They offer features like responsive design testing, performance auditing, and debugging.
Conclusion
Mastering Chrome extensions can significantly boost a developer’s productivity. These tools streamline coding tasks, enhance debugging, and improve collaboration. Make the most of these extensions to simplify your workflow and elevate your projects. Try them out and see the difference they make in your development process.
Happy coding!